What does the word "Nonascetical" mean?

The term "nonascetical" is not commonly used in everyday language. However, it stems from the word "ascetic," which refers to a lifestyle characterized by abstinence from worldly pleasures, often for spiritual or religious reasons. To understand "nonascetical," it is essential to dissect its components and explore its implications.

As a prefix, "non-" indicates negation or absence. Therefore, "nonascetical" essentially means "not ascetical" or "opposite of asceticism." This implies a way of life that embraces a range of pleasures and indulgences, contrary to the self-denial practiced by ascetics.

In essence, the term "nonascetical" encompasses a worldview that embraces life's pleasures instead of shunning them. It reflects a more liberating approach, where individuals are encouraged to engage with the world positively. This perspective can be particularly appealing in contemporary society, which often stresses the importance of self-fulfillment and personal happiness.

While ascetic practices have their place in various spiritual traditions, recognizing and understanding the nonascetical viewpoint allows for a more rounded interpretation of life choices. It highlights the diverse ways individuals find meaning and happiness, celebrating the human experience in all its dimensions.
